Diversity Quote by Frances Harper
“My hands were weak, but I reached them out To feebler ones than mine, and over the shadow of my life Stole the light of a peace divine.”
About This Quote
Source Poem: Unknown, 19th century
Offering help to those weaker than oneself can bring a sense of divine peace, even amid personal weakness.
In simple terms: Helping others brings peace despite personal weakness.
